DIN 5512-1: Grade S355J2G3 Normalized/Normalized Formed – High-Strength, Corrosion-Resistant Structural Steel
DIN S355J2G3 is a corrosion resistant, low alloy structural steel, that is known for its good forming properties and high durability. It offers high strength and can be welded to other weldable steels.
